Output 3354813edf320ddb582424b3e36c07e71509b1392f1958bda68fb78609422afa:8

value
1369303
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8463a27bd837e02d48b85d8c426cf2868da2c9cc OP_EQUALVERIFY OP_CHECKSIG
address
1D51Z4bsNkAPgo3TUVYGNRtTGrJsFJoyzv
transaction
3354813edf320ddb582424b3e36c07e71509b1392f1958bda68fb78609422afa
spent
true